Turning around, Atlético-MG beats Bahia and wins the Brazilian Championship

Victory 3-2 ends Rooster’s 50-year wait without the national title

Goodbye Fast! After 50 years Atlético-MG is the Brazilian champion. Galo reached the national title this Thursday, beating Bahia in a comeback at Arena Fonte Nova: 3-2. The first and only time the team had won the trophy was in 1971. The miners had already hit the crossbar five times with runners-up in 1977, 1980, 1999, 2012 and 2015.

With the victory, Galo reached 81 points and is no longer at risk of being reached by vice-leader Flamengo, who has 11 points less and only three games to play. Bahia, on the other hand, is still in the relegation zone: it is 17th, with 40 points.

After a balanced first half, the tricolor from Bahia opened 2-0 in the second stage, with goals from Luiz Otávio and Gilberto, but saw the visitors turn in six minutes: Hulk did it with a penalty and Keno left two more, one of them a great goal .

With only two rounds to go in the Brasileirão, Atlético will enter the field just to fulfill the table. The Brazilian champion’s cup will be delivered on Sunday’s game, when the team receives the Red Bull Bragantino at Mineirão.

Also on Sunday, Bahia will face Fluminense, again at Arena Fonte Nova, for the 37th round of the Brasileirão. Only the victory matters for the Bahians, if they still want to stay in the first division. The tricolor from Rio tries to enter the G-4 and to guarantee a direct spot for the Copa Libertadores da América 2022.
